Mayflower Rhf Housing Inc
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2011 | 4,457,353 | 4,069,544 | 387,809 | -19.4 | 22% |
| 2012 | 4,281,257 | 3,004,371 | 1,276,886 | -21.2 | 18% |
| 2013 | 4,652,093 | 3,497,366 | 1,154,727 | -14.3 | 21% |
| 2014 | 4,873,080 | 3,539,428 | 1,333,652 | -10.2 | 20% |
| 2015 | 5,051,272 | 3,491,573 | 1,559,699 | -5.0 | 20% |
| 2016 | 5,161,107 | 3,472,489 | 1,688,618 | 0.8 | 22% |
| 2017 | 5,274,169 | 3,890,981 | 1,383,188 | 5.0 | 22% |
| 2018 | 5,479,232 | 3,921,114 | 1,558,118 | 9.7 | 24% |
| 2019 | 5,675,529 | 4,197,113 | 1,478,416 | 13.3 | 22% |
| 2020 | 5,809,690 | 4,306,615 | 1,503,075 | 17.1 | 22% |
| 2021 | 6,007,697 | 4,744,919 | 1,262,778 | 18.8 | 22% |
| 2022 | 6,219,029 | 5,027,373 | 1,191,656 | 20.5 | 17% |
| 2023 | 6,870,180 | 5,204,247 | 1,665,933 | 23.7 | 23%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ization brought in $1,665,933 more than it spent. Its reserves stood at about 23.7 months of spending, up from -19.4 in 2011. Staff pay was 23%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023. Years refer to the calendar year in which the organization's fiscal year ended. Short-form filers do not publicly report donor-restricted balances or staffing costs. Source filings
